Output 3128e73335fd2a7e25d614e307e31d652ec73de9e4f2af393d2761816fb07584:45

value
525904
script pubkey
OP_0 OP_PUSHBYTES_32 7351b866cbdcdad3b9c78135992459fc5f510fa39f40425f479a646467533009
address
bc1qwdgmsektmndd8ww8sy6ejfzel304zrarnaqyyh68nfjxge6nxqys2864qy
transaction
3128e73335fd2a7e25d614e307e31d652ec73de9e4f2af393d2761816fb07584
spent
true